Guest experience is a network problem
Nothing damages a review score faster than wifi that drops in the room or a television that shows a blue screen at midnight. In hospitality, the IT department is not a back-office function — it is directly visible to every paying guest.
That changes how the work must be done. Cutovers happen at 4 a.m., not on a Sunday. Coverage is designed for a full house, not an average one. Systems are built so that a failure degrades quietly instead of stopping check-in. And support has to answer during the night shift, because that is when a property is most exposed and least staffed.
Remote where possible, on site where it counts
Most hotel IT work does not require a person in the building. Here is the split we use.
| Area | Delivered remotely | Requires site attendance |
|---|---|---|
| Guest wifi / HSIA | Controller config, portal, bandwidth policy, troubleshooting, firmware | AP mounting, cabling, physical survey |
| IPTV | Head-end configuration, channel line-up, portal branding, diagnostics | Head-end rack build, set-top box swaps |
| PMS & back office | Support, interface fixes, user admin, training, reporting | Rarely — workstation replacement only |
| Door locks | Encoder setup, PMS interface, access levels, audit reports | Lock installation and battery replacement |
| Network & firewall | Switching, VLANs, firewall rules, VPN, monitoring | Rack work, cable pulling, hardware swaps |
| Meeting rooms & AV | Control config, presets, remote assistance during events | Installation, commissioning, event standby |
On-site work is executed by our local partners in KSA and other regions — coordinated, briefed and supervised by the same engineers who handle you remotely, so nothing is lost in translation between the two.
